Respiratory process is regulated by certain specialized centres in the brain. One of the following listed centres can reduce the inspiratory duration upon stimulation

A

Medullary inspiratory centre

B

Pneumotaxic centre

C

Apneustic centre

D

Chemosensitive centre

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
b

Pneumotaxic Centre Located in the dorsal part of pons varoii of the brain Can reduce the duration of inspiration and thus alter the respiratory rate.
Apneustic Centre Whereas is located In the lower partooi pons varoii is responsible to, m promoting inspiration process.
Chemosensitive Centre is situated adjacent to the rhythm centre which is highiy sensitive to `CO_(2)` and hydrogen ions. Increase in `CO_(2)` and Win body and activates this centre for the elimiration of `CO_(2)` and H
Medullary lnspiratory Centre is a specialised region present in medulla of the brain. and is primarily responsible for regulating the respiratory rhythm.
